- The distance between Rockhampton, Queensland, Australia and Kosseir, Egypt is approximately 13,633 km or 8,472 mi.
- To reach Rockhampton, Queensland in this distance one would set out from Kosseir bearing 102.2° or ESE and follow the great circles arc to approach Rockhampton, Queensland bearing 107° or ESE .
- Rockhampton, Queensland has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Kosseir has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
- Rockhampton, Queensland is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ome whereas Kosseir is in or near the tropical desert biome.
- The average annual temperature is 1.3 °C (2.4°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 2.1 °C (3.8°F) less in Rockhampton, Queensland.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 833.7 mm (32.8 in) more which is equivalent to 833.7 l/m² (20.46 US gal/ft²) or 8,337,000 l/ha (891,281 US gal/ac) more. About 278 8/9 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 1.9° higher in Rockhampton, Queensland than in Kosseir.
- Relative humidity levels are 2.8% lower.
- The mean dew point temperature is 2.1°C (3.7°F) lower.
